Output 592f510c736d7e451fb0403bdd846925136d2cf28c2d68f950e9f30a0d9ab504:93

value
250557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d88ab61c16d4ed231403673565d7bfc7790f24e OP_EQUAL
address
3BgBJQxTCKjsvbrq9pgNyfitwJzrvSgwGY
transaction
592f510c736d7e451fb0403bdd846925136d2cf28c2d68f950e9f30a0d9ab504
spent
true